कम्प्युटरकार्यक्रम

सर्ट मर्ज: को अल्गोरिदम को विवरण र डाटा क्रमबद्धमा अन्य प्रकार देखि मतभेद

विभिन्न कार्यक्रम विकास लगभग सधैं प्रोग्रामर खोज सञ्चालन प्रदर्शन, आदि आज सुधार गर्न त्यहाँ क्रममा विभिन्न लेआउट प्रविधी तत्व हो प्रदर्शन एल्गोरिदम अनुकूलन गर्न क्रमबद्ध प्रयोग गर्न Resort पर्छ छन्: .. एक प्रमुख, आदि सर्ट संग, क्रमबद्ध मर्ज .. अपरेसन एक सेट प्रतिनिधित्व गर्दछ, उत्पादन जो आरोही वा घट्दो क्रममा अनुक्रमण-प्रकार वस्तुहरु निम्त्याउँछ - गर्न आवश्यकताहरु आधारमा nkretnoy कार्य।

सबै किसिम क्रमबद्ध एल्गोरिदम विशिष्ट क्रममा arrays र लेआउट फाइलहरू आदेश: दुई भागमा विभाजन गर्न सकिन्छ। वस्तुहरु को पहिलो प्रकार केवल स्मृति छैन disposed हुन सक्छ, तर यो सिधै खुला गर्न एक वाहक त्यो पहुँच प्रदान। वस्तुहरु को दोस्रो श्रेणी एक मूर्त मध्यम हुनुपर्छ: डिस्क वा टेप।

फाइलहरू भन्यो क्रममा एरे तत्व को अर्डर र स्थान बीच प्रमुख भिन्नता सरणी को सबै सदस्यहरु तिनीहरूले पहुँच गर्दा कुनै पनि समयमा उपलब्ध छन्, र यसैले, क्रमबद्धमा प्रक्रिया एक को unavailability सम्बन्धित अवरोध बिना सुरुवातमा प्रक्रिया पछि तुरुन्तै सुरु गर्ने छ तत्व। एकै समयमा, कुनै पनि समय मा फाइलहरू मात्र सदस्यहरूको सीमित सेट पहुँच प्रदान गर्न सकिन्छ व्यवस्थापन गर्नुहोस्।

एकदम अक्सर फाइलहरू जो एक निश्चित क्रममा प्रबन्धको सिद्धान्त को मौलिक तत्व विकसित छ, क्रमबद्ध मर्ज व्यवस्थापन गर्न प्रयोग। सामान्य मा, क्रमबद्ध प्रक्रिया वर्णन गर्न सकिन्छ निम्नानुसार: एक विशिष्ट डाटा खण्ड विनियोजन र एक प्रमुख रूपमा प्रयोग गरिन्छ। उदाहरणको रूपमा, निर्दिष्ट सूचकांक मेल वस्तुहरू क्रमबद्ध उदाहरण विचार गर्नुहोस्। फलस्वरूप, यस तर्कको छैन जानकारी पूर्ण विश्लेषण बनाउन, तर एक उच्च सम्भावना साथ आवश्यक तत्व किसिमका।

प्रत्यक्ष पहुँच को प्रावधान संग फाइल मा क्रमिक फाइलहरू बीच मुख्य फरक तिनीहरूले एक स्थायी प्रत्यक्ष पहुँच व्यवस्थित गर्न गाह्रो छ जो मिडिया, राखिएको गर्न सकिन्छ भन्ने छ। साथै, यी फाइलहरू सामान्यतया भण्डारण रेकर्डको लागि एक निश्चित लम्बाइ प्रयोग नगर्नुहोस्। यी मात्र दुई परिस्थितिमा प्रयोग क्रमिक फाइलहरू सुविधाहरू किनकी:

- यदि आवश्यक, प्रयोग जानकारी वाहक, अनुक्रमिक पहुँच आधारित;

- चल-लम्बाइको रेकर्ड प्रयोग गर्न यो उपयुक्त हुँदा।

क्रमबद्ध आधुनिक सफ्टवेयर मा एकदम अक्सर प्रयोग गरिन्छ मर्ज। यो क्रमिक फाइलहरू को प्रसार कारण हो। उदाहरणका लागि, लगभग सबै पाठ फाइल लगातार छन्। डाटा फाइल विचार क्रमिक संगठित फाइल को सुविधा भए तापनि त्यस्तो दृष्टिकोण असम्भव, टी छ। गर्न। फाइल सबै तत्व गर्न शारीरिक, हार्डवेयर सम्बोधन गर्न असम्भव छ।

mergesort वास्तवमा, मात्र तरिका क्रमिक फाइलहरू क्रमबद्ध गर्न, भयो। आज त्यहाँ क्रमिक फाइलहरू आयोजना अन्य विधिहरू छन् भन्ने तथ्यलाई बावजुद, यो विधि अझै पनि लोकप्रिय मध्ये एक छ। क्रमबद्ध स्वाभाविक जानकारी मात्रा बराबर दुई भागमा अलग फाइल implies मर्ज। यसबाहेक, प्रत्येक फाइल त्यहाँ क्षणमा उपलब्ध छन् कि ती प्रत्येक तत्व को एक क्रमिक पढाइ छ। आदेश तत्व थप दुई समान आकारको विभाजित छ जो तेस्रो फाइल मा आदेश, मा प्रबन्ध छन्। यसरी, र क्रमबद्ध मर्ज। पास्कल, सी, मूल - सबैभन्दा ज्ञात कार्यक्रम भाषाहरू collating अनुक्रम फाइलहरू यस प्रकारको को कार्यान्वयन समर्थन।

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 ne.delachieve.com. Theme powered by WordPress.